Domain of the Function
To find the domain of the function f(x) = ln(x-6) + ln(x-8), we need to identify the values of x that make the expression inside the logarithm functions valid. Since the natural logarithm is only defined for positive values, we need to ensure that both x-6 and x-8 are greater than 0.
Step 1:
Set x-6 > 0 and solve for x:
x - 6 > 0
x > 6
Step 2:
Set x-8 > 0 and solve for x:
x - 8 > 0
x > 8
Step 3:
Combine the two intervals where x > 6 and x > 8:
x > 8
The domain of the function f(x) = ln(x-6) + ln(x-8) is x > 8.
